MEMO — Loan Returns, Hallvern Gallery Collection

The three ceramic pieces on loan from the Tresmond Foundation must be returned this Thursday. Each piece has been crated by the conservation team and logged against the loan register. Please keep the crates in the secure storeroom until collection and do not let cleaning staff move them. The hand-over instruction for the courier is as follows.

courier memo of yahif-bagag: the quenmir quenael courier leaves the briix quenox fravan ledger at gate 8838 under passcode 917218

☐ Image slimming sign-off (key ceremony step 4): before we seal the signing keys, confirm the Tidemark base image has been trimmed — no build toolchains, no stray shells, multi-stage build verified. The slimmed digest goes into the ceremony ledger, so double-check it matches what staging pulled. Once you've ticked this, the ceremony vault will ask you to confirm with the recovery passphrase, which is printed on the next line.

unlock words, fahof-tawif: fenwyn-istath

Subject: Visitor handling overnight — Pellmore House

Night team,
All after-hours visitors must be logged in the Greyfield register, issued a red lanyard, and escorted at all times — no exceptions, even for familiar faces. Keep the vestibule door latched between arrivals and verify each visitor's host by phone before admitting them. If the inner lobby reader rejects a lanyard, admit the escort using the override code below.

turnstile pass: bdg-YEOZLM-79341408